Dispute Types and Enforcement Patterns

Analysis of the enforcement data reveals that the most prevalent disputes involve wage and labor violations. The Department of Labor (DOL) has identified three wage enforcement cases, securing approximately $4,216 in back wages for 11 affected workers. Notably, the cases include interventions at Creative Kids Learning Center in Lake Wales, which faced a nearly $3,000 reimbursement, and several 7-Eleven locations, which collectively accounted for about $1,223 in back wages.

Interestingly, Occupational Safety and Health Administration (OSHA) inspections reported no violations or fatalities within this timeframe, implying that workplace safety may not currently be a significant source of disputes or enforcement actions in Lake Wales. The Environmental Protection Agency (EPA) also shows no enforcement activity, suggesting limited environmental violations impacting the community directly. However, at the consumer level, the Consumer Financial Protection Bureau (CFPB) reports a substantial volume of complaints—1,657,667 at the state level—indicating that consumer disputes related to financial products and services might be a more pervasive issue, though not specifically quantified at the municipal level in this dataset.
